  • How do I install Windows XP Pro OEM?

    I have installed a legitimate copy of Windows XP Pro OEM I purchased from Ebay. (when i bought it i didnt know there was a difference i thought one was just mass produced and the other was retail pretty produced.)
    So now windows xp is popping up with 'non-genuine' spam that it does and wont do any updates.
    An IT friend of mine told me I could call Microsoft for registration and Activation and tell them that I changed the hardware, i havnt tried this yet.
    My only reason for install xp is to play my old xp games, which by the way, are running really poorly and choppy (Simcity 4 Deluxe), but im guessing its because Windows isnt updated. Anyone else experience poor performance for games running in XP?
    Any suggestions?

    Spam is email. Using OEM isn't spam.
    OEM or System Builder are totally fine and activate, the fact that it won't tells or suggests to me that your ebay skirted and is selling something else.
    Buy from Newegg or Amazon. Or find a legit seller. The seller might spam you though and get into a less than polite discourse for leaving some helpful accurate feedback that they sold something that was not legit - but give them a chance I guess to prove they are going to stand behind it.
    OEM copies can't be transferred to a new motherboard, sorry. That too is a good reason to buy retail. OEM can be installed multiple times, to the same motherboard only.

  • Can a Macbook Pro 5.5 with operating system MAC OS 10.5.8 be updated?

    Can a Mac book Pro 5.5 with operating system MAC OS 10.5.8 be updated?  I tried to back up an Iphone 5s and was informed that it needed a newer ITUNES software but then tried to update I TUNES software and could not because it is not compatible with MAC OS 10.5.8

    A 13" 2009 machine? Sure, you can even run Mavericks (and install up to 8GB of RAM), but you'll have to upgrade to Snow Leopard (latest release was 10.6.8 - you can purchase the disc from the Apple online store -> http://store.apple.com/us/product/MC573Z/A/mac-os-x-106-snow-leopard - $20 and FREE SHIPPING!!!).
    After updating to Snow Leopard, then you can upgrade to Mavericks free. I don't know how much RAM you presently have, but your machine will accept up to 8GB of 204-pin PC3-8500 (1066 MHz) DDR3 SO-DIMMs RAM. I would recommend upgrading your RAM, if you haven't already, before installing Mavericks, though.

  • HT1083 My current version of Aperture is 1.5.6  My operating system is 10.7.5  How can I update my Aperture?  Aperture 3.0 requires operating system 10.9  Can i update to a lower Aperture?

    My current version of Aperture is 1.5.6  My operating system is 10.7.5  When I try to update Aperture, it goes to Aperture 3 which requires operating system 10.9  Can I upgrade to a lower version of Aperture? 

    With MacOS X 10.7.5 you can run Aperture 3.4.5, see:   http://support.apple.com/kb/DL1657
    Only, you cannot buy it from the AppStore. Try to buy a boxed retail version from Amazon or similar.
    This will install an early version of Aperture, Aperture 3.1.x or Aperture 3.0.    You can update it from the Support page, using the link above to Aperture 3.4.5.
    But it would be more economical to upgrade your Lion to Mavericks and to buy Aperture from the AppStore, if it is feasable for you.
